Polestar announces 1-for-30 reverse stock split to maintain Nasdaq listing
its American Depository Shares (ADS) as it seeks to avoid a Nasdaq delisting. The reverse split, which consolidates multiple shares into fewer, will not change the value of investors' overall holdings but can mechanically lift the share price above USD 1 to regain compliance with Nasdaq rules. The news comes a few days after Polestar reported a wider Q3 2025 loss, despite revenue being up 36.0% for the quarter from a year ago and up 48.8% for th...
